Men’s Lacrosse Falls to RIT 21-3
March 13, 2010

Junior David Miller scored a goal and an assist in the loss.
The Keuka men’s lacrosse team lost its first game of the 2010 season as they were thumped by the Tigers of RIT on the road by a score of 21-3 on Saturday.
Keuka slips to 1-1 on the year while the Tigers also even its record and improve to 2-2 overall.
The first period saw the Tigers quickly grab a 2-0 lead. Rookie Mark Butto (Webster, N.Y./Schroeder) did his best to keep the Storm close as he netted two goals but the Storm were still down 4-2 after one period of play.
RIT ran away with the game in the second, out-scoring Keuka 8-0 to hold a 12-2 lead at the break. The Tigers out-scored the Storm 9-1 in the second half. For the game, RIT out-shot Keuka 61-12 and had 61 ground balls to the Storm’s 25. Keuka struggled on both face-offs, winning just 6-of-28, and clearing the ball, successfully clearing only 10-of-26.
Butto led the Storm in scoring with his two goals while David Miller (East Syracuse, N.Y./ESM) added a goal and an assist. Freshman Mike Crumlish (Rochester, N.Y./Hilton) chipped in with a pair of assists.
The Tigers had 12 different players score a goal, led by Kelso Davis who tallied a game-high four.
Junior goalie Brett Leonard (Syracuse, N.Y./Westhill) had 13 saves while allowing 12 goals in playing the entire first half. Rookie Ethan Kamholtz (Penn Yan, N.Y./Penn Yan) started the second half in goal for Keuka, stopping six shots while allowing nine goals. Junior Jon Curry (Hamburg, N.Y./Frontier) played the final six and a half minutes in goal while not allowing a score and stopping one shot.
